Sneak Peek – Breathtaking Bouquet – 2020 Mini Catalogue

Todays card is from the new 2020 Mini Catalogue that opens for ordering Jan – Jun. The stamp set is called Breathtaking Bouquet Background Stamp Set. I used it in my Stamparatus with Versamark and then embossed with white embossing powder on Seaside Spray. I really like the softness of this color! The really fun part happened next as I began coloring the image with various Stampin’ Up! Blends. It takes a bit of time but somehow it’s soothing to me. Here are the Blends I have used for the flowers: Light and Dark So Saffron, Light and Dark Purple Posy (love this color too!), Light and Dark Flirty Flamingo, Light and Dark Pumpkin Pie,Light and Dark Blackberry Bliss. For the leaves I used Light and Dark Granny Apple Green plus Light and Dark Old Olive. The ribbons used to simply wrap the card were Whisper White Flax ribbon and the Seaside Spray 1/4″ Metallic ribbon from the Holiday catalogue. For the inside I used the Beautiful Bouquet Stamp set for the sentiment (using Purple Posy Stampin’ Blends) and the dragonflies from the Friend Like You stamp set using Seaside Spray ink pad.

Here are the deets for the card:
* 5 1/2″ x 8 1/2″ Seaside Spray CS, scored at 4 1/4″
* Seaside Spray Layer 4 x 5 1/4″ (front)
* Whisper White 4 X 5 1/4″ (inside)

Please notice the envelope – stamped in dragonflies as though they are circling the card!

TIP:
Cut your card stock for the stamping Breathtaking Bouquet, larger than 4 x 5 1/4 as the stamp set is large and you want it to stamp all the way to the edge. After stamping and embossing, pare down to appropriate size :o)
